President Xi Jinping talked to US President Biden on the phone

by YCPress

Chinese New Year’s Eve on February 11, President Xi Jinping talked with US President Biden on the phone. The two heads of state paid a New Year call to each other on the Spring Festival of the Year of the Ox in China, and exchanged in-depth views on bilateral relations and major international and regional issues.

Biden wishes the Chinese people a happy and prosperous Spring Festival. Xi Jinping once again congratulated Biden on his formal assumption of the presidency of the United States, and wished the Chinese and American people a happy New Year and auspicious Year of the Ox.

Xi Jinping pointed out that in the past half century or so, one of the most important events in international relations has been the recovery and development of Sino-US relations.

Although there have been many twists and turns and difficulties during this period, it has generally continued to move forward and achieved fruitful results, benefiting the two peoples and promoting world peace, stability and prosperity.

If China and the United States cooperate, it will benefit both sides, and if they fight, it will hurt both sides.

Cooperation is the only correct choice for both sides. Sino-US cooperation can do many important things that are beneficial to the two countries and the world. The confrontation between China and the United States is certainly a disaster for the two countries and the world.

Xi Jinping stressed that at present, Sino-US relations are at an important juncture. Promoting the healthy and stable development of Sino-US relations is the common expectation of the two peoples and the international community.

As you said, the biggest characteristic of the United States is possibility. It is hoped that this possibility will develop in a direction conducive to the improvement of relations between the two countries.

The two countries should work together and move towards each other, adhere to the spirit of non-conflict, non-confrontation, mutual respect and win-win cooperation, focus on cooperation, control differences, promote the healthy and stable development of Sino-US relations, bring more tangible benefits to the two peoples, and fight against the COVID-19 pandemic, promote the recovery of the world economy and maintain regional and Peace and stability make its due contribution.

Xi Jinping stressed that China and the United States will have different views on some issues.

The key is to treat each other with mutual respect and equality, and properly control and deal with them in a constructive way.

The diplomatic departments of the two countries can communicate deeply on a wide range of issues in bilateral relations and major international and regional issues.

The economic, financial, law enforcement, military and other departments of the two countries can also carry out more contacts.

China and the United States should re-establish various dialogue mechanisms to accurately understand each other’s policy intentions and avoid misunderstanding and misjudgment.

It is necessary to distinguish which differences are well controlled; which are meaningful for cooperation and jointly promote the track of cooperation.

Taiwan, Hong Kong-related, Xinjiang-related issues are China’s internal affairs, which are related to China’s sovereignty and territorial integrity.

The United States should respect China’s core interests and act cautiously.

Xi Jinping stressed that in the face of the current uncertain international situation, China and the United States, as permanent members of the United Nations Security Council, bear special international responsibilities and obligations.

The two sides should follow the world trend, jointly maintain peace and stability in the Asia-Pacific region, and make historic contributions to promoting world peace and development.

Biden said that China is a country with a long history and a great civilization, and the Chinese people are great people.

The United States and China should avoid conflict and cooperate in a wide range of areas such as climate change.

The United States is willing to carry out frank and constructive dialogue with China in a spirit of mutual respect to enhance mutual understanding and avoid misunderstanding and misjudgment.

The capitals of the two countries believe that today’s call will send a positive signal to the world, and the two sides agreed to maintain close contact on Sino-US relations and issues of common concern.
